Administrative / Biographical History
Birmingham Co-operative Chemists Limited was formed in 1943 as a subsidiary society of Birmingham Industrial Co-operative Society. The aim of the society was to take over the business of the pharmacies that had qualified chemists and to let Birmingham ICS run the stores, that did not have qualified chemists, as drug stores. The society continued as a subsidiary society until 1974 when it transferred its engagements back to Birmingham Co-operative Society.
